I know you said 100 megs or more, but are you really talking about big HD movies? Because FAT32 has a limitation on individual file size of 4GB, minus one byte. It is impossible to put files 4GB or larger onto a FAT32 partition.

Just a update...solved my problem, I narrowed it down to my motherboard. I did a full install of windows on a new HD and still had the same problems, bought a 8 dollar pci usb card and i can now transfer files to my external devices
